Steve Evans's coaching career has also included time at Rotherham United, Stevenage, Gillingham, Peterborough United, Mansfield Town, Leeds United, and Crawley Town.

Throughout their career, Steve Evans has won 1 title: National League (2010/2011) with Crawley Town.
